Georgia Aquarium
With more than 45 million litres of water, don't miss the world's largest aquarium in the heart of downtown Georgia.

State Farm Arena
The home of the Atlanta Hawks and the Atlanta Dream basketball teams is a multi-purpose indoor venue for games, concerts and shows.

Other neighbourhoods around Buckhead Village

Buckhead
Known for its fantastic nightlife and popular shops, there's plenty to explore in Buckhead. Check out top attractions like Buckhead Theatre and Atlanta History Center, and jump on the metro at Buckhead Station or Lenox Station to see more of the city.

Brookhaven
Visitors to Brookhaven enjoy its shopping, and if you want to do some exploring, Georgia Shakespeare at Oglethorpe University is worth a stop.

North Druid Hills
Travellers like the bars in North Druid Hills, and Elwyn John Wildlife Sanctuary is a top attraction you might want to visit.

Midtown
Travellers love Midtown for its fantastic nightlife, and you can see more of Atlanta by jumping on the metro at Midtown Station or Arts Center Station. You might spend time checking out top sights like Margaret Mitchell House and Museum and Atlanta Symphony Hall.

Virginia Highland
While Virginia Highland isn't home to many top sights, The Atlanta Beltline Start and Callanwolde Fine Arts Center are some notable places to visit nearby.

Old Fourth Ward
If you're spending some time in Old Fourth Ward, Central Park and Atlanta Civic Center are top sights worth seeing.
